Output ef14eaccc2507c6a74aa6d1835a6a8c2840d6e2d79b72fc043ba17ec61f665c8:13

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81f1ecee505855aee7ad357b48d41ddb0a6ad44b956ecbc061028cc7935a73ec
address
bc1ps8c7emjstp26aeadx4a534qamv9x44ztj4hvhsrpq2xv0y66w0kqse5spt
transaction
ef14eaccc2507c6a74aa6d1835a6a8c2840d6e2d79b72fc043ba17ec61f665c8
spent
true